Multiple crashes on rekordbox 7.2.17 + macOS Tahoe 26.6 (M4 MacBook Air)

Since updating to macOS 26.6, I've had four separate rekordbox crashes on an otherwise clean setup (M4 MacBook Air 2025, rekordbox 7.2.17.0303, current at time of posting). Already reported these to support with full crash logs, but posting here in case others are seeing the same thing — would help to know if this is isolated to me or wider.

Crashes 1–3: EXC_BAD_ACCESS/SIGSEGV on the JUCE Message Thread, all during Export mode. Crash points were in waveform bar-number rendering and cue/loop update code.

Crash 4: EXC_BREAKPOINT on a background rendering thread, while just browsing my library (nothing export-specific). Stack trace shows a track-list row triggering a keyboard-focus grab off the main thread, which macOS's Text Services Manager doesn't allow — crashes with dispatch_assert_queue_fail.

None of these are in feature-specific code — they're all in general UI rendering that runs regardless of what you're doing, which is probably why it feels random rather than tied to one specific action. All four happened after updating to 26.6.

  • Already confirmed I'm on the latest available rekordbox version.
  • Can't downgrade macOS — this Mac shipped with Tahoe, so there's no earlier OS available for this hardware.

Anyone else on Tahoe 26.6 (or 26.6.1) seeing random rekordbox crashes, especially during export or while scrolling/browsing tracks? Curious if it's specific to Apple Silicon, this Mac generation, or something else. I've got a gig next week so trying to figure out how worried to be, and it'd help the case with support if others chime in with the same signatures.
